U.S. Air Force Capt. Bill Harris, the 509th Security Forces Squadron logistics officer in charge, center right, receives a Whiteman Company Grade Officer Council (CGOC) Bars and Stars award from members of the CGOC and Col. Mark Ely, the 509th Bomb Wing vice commander, at Whiteman Air Force Base, Mo., April 7, 2017. Harris consistently engaged with his troops and provided them with the resources needed to cope with the loss of a fellow Airman. He also organized his section to provide a weapons and vehicle demonstration to 13 kids from the youth center as part of a local outreach event. (U.S. Air Force photo by Airman 1st Class Jazmin Smith)
